Taking a Photo

To take a photo:

1. In the PC-CAM Center window, click the Live Video button

. The current

camera view is displayed in the Viewing window.

2. In the Save photo in box, select the destination album for your photo.
3. To capture the image shown in the viewing window, click the Snap an image

button at the bottom of the window. By default, the photo is saved

automatically and added to the destination album.

To preview a photo:
1. Click the Save automatically check box to clear it, if you want to preview

each photo before deciding whether to save it to the destination album.

2. Click the Snap an image button

to take a photo. A preview of the

photo is shown in the Preview pane of the Live Video window.

3. Click the Save button

if you wish to store it in the destination album.

Recording a Video

To record a video:

1. In the PC-CAM Center window, click the Live Video button

. The current

camera view is displayed in the Viewing window.

2. In the Video size box, select a suitable resolution.
3. In the Save video in box, select a destination album for your video.
4. To start recording a video, click the Record video button

.

The button starts blinking to indicate that recording is now in progress.
